COMPLIANCE & COMMERCIALIZATION PRO | Scaling Medical Breakthroughs
Jack Kent, MBA
A SUBJECT MATTER EXPERT in medical device regulatory, quality systems, and commercialization. Jack is an experienced medical device executive with significant prior work leading companies in efforts to deliver novel technology and positively impact patient care. He has focused his career on assisting start-up companies to navigate the complex environment surrounding medical devices.
Jack Kent and Kevin Lee often work as a team and collectively have helped launch 100 medical devices. Jack has successfully navigated FDA reviews, CE Mark reviews, FDA inspections, and ISO 13485 Notified Body audits – among other activities. He has worked with diverse product types, ranging in a specialty (e.g., IR, GI, ORTH), use (therapeutic/diagnostic), and other characteristics (e.g., electrical, single-use vs. reusable, sterile/nonsterile, software).

HUMAN-CENTERED ENTREPRENEUR | Transforming Concepts Into Clinical Impact
Gillian Henker
A SUBJECT MATTER EXPERT in medical device design, regulatory, and global scale. If you can only talk to one person about turning a clinical need into a physical product, Gillian is that person. She knows how to turn a penny into a dollar; she took a medical device through regulatory approval/import in 5 countries on less than 15% of the average cost to take a medical device to market in the US. Gillian has gone through, understands, and can clearly explain, consult, and recommend best-in-class partners for each stage: the device development waterfall, understanding and engaging clinicians in each stage of design through impact, developing IFUs, testing plans, and navigating US FDA and international regulatory. Gillian’s business she co-founded and scaled has enabled clinicians to save thousands of lives.
